it says the koleno 400 has 440 mains,not sure what this would do about availible cranks.

Quote:

it says the koleno 400 has 440 mains,not sure what this would do about availible cranks.


It would make it easier to find a crank since there is WAY more 440/Hemi journal cranks out there than B journal.
